Frequently asked questions about lodges in Western Cape

  • Which attractions shouldn't be missed in the Western Cape, South Africa?

    The Western Cape offers a wealth of attractions. Table Mountain, naturally, is a must-see, offering breathtaking views. Then there's the Cape of Good Hope, iconic for its dramatic cliffs and abundant wildlife. For history buffs, a visit to Robben Island, where Nelson Mandela was imprisoned, is essential. And don't forget the vibrant city of Cape Town itself, with its colourful Bo-Kaap neighbourhood and the V&A Waterfront.

  • Does the Western Cape, South Africa host any well-known festivals?

    The Western Cape has a lively festival scene. The Cape Town International Jazz Festival is a major event, attracting international stars. The Klein Karoo National Arts Festival in Oudtshoorn is another significant event, showcasing South African arts and culture. Many smaller, local festivals also take place throughout the year, celebrating everything from wine to food to local traditions.

  • What are the best unusual attractions in the Western Cape, South Africa?

    The West Coast National Park, with its stunning wildflowers in spring, is a unique experience. The Cango Caves near Oudtshoorn offer a fascinating underground world to explore. For something truly different, consider visiting the quirky town of Paternoster, with its charming whitewashed houses and fishing boats.

  • Does the Western Cape, South Africa have clean air and pollution-free environments?

    While many areas of the Western Cape enjoy clean air, particularly in more rural locations, Cape Town, like many major cities, experiences some air pollution, particularly during periods of high pressure and low wind. The air quality varies depending on location and time of year. Generally speaking, the Western Cape's natural beauty is largely preserved, but urban areas do experience some pollution.
  • What are the unique and adventurous activities in the Western Cape, South Africa?

    Shark cage diving in Gansbaai offers an adrenaline rush. Hiking up Table Mountain provides a challenging yet rewarding experience. Kayaking or paddleboarding along the coast offers stunning views. Wine tasting in Stellenbosch or Franschhoek combines relaxation with exploration. For something truly unique, consider a guided tour to see the wild flowers in the West Coast National Park during springtime.
